Growth drivers

Pulling the market up

  • Stringent wastewater discharge regulations The European Union’s Urban Waste Water Treatment Directive revision in Q2 2025 introduced microplastic removal requirements, compelling pulp and paper mills to adopt advanced coagulation systems. This single policy shift is projected to generate USD 850 million in incremental coagulant demand by 2027, with SABIC’s Ultem™ polymer-base…
  • Industrial water recycling mandates China’s Ministry of Ecology and Environment mandated 75% water recycling rates for coal-to-chemical plants by 2027, creating immediate demand for high-performance flocculants. LyondellBasell’s 2025 partnership with a Shandong-based refiner to supply 5,000 tons annually of MagnaFloc® LT-300 demonstrates the scale of this opportunity.
  • Mining sector consolidation and tailings management The 2023 tailings dam failures in Brazil accelerated regulatory scrutiny, with Chile and Peru implementing new flocculant application standards in Q3 2025. This has driven a 12% year-over-year increase in anionic flocculant consumption, particularly for copper and lithium processing.
  • Textile industry shift toward zero-liquid discharge The EU’s textile strategy, finalized in December 2025, requires 80% water reuse by 2030. Dupont’s launch of a biodegradable coagulant series in June 2025 specifically targets this compliance gap, with early adopters including Inditex’s Portuguese facilities reporting 30% reduction in freshwater consumption.

Restraints

Holding it back

  • Raw material price volatility The 2025-2025 surge in acrylamide prices—peaking at USD 2,800/ton in Q1 2025—eroded margins for cationic flocculant producers by 8-12%. BASF’s temporary suspension of certain product lines in Ludwigshafen highlighted the vulnerability of European manufacturers to Asian acrylic acid supply chain disruptions.
  • Substitution by membrane technologies Reverse osmosis and ultrafiltration systems gained 6% market share in municipal water treatment between 2023 and 2025, particularly in Gulf Cooperation Council countries where energy costs favor desalination over chemical coagulation. ExxonMobil Chemical’s 2025 pilot program in Dubai using ceramic membranes for seawater pretreatment under…
  • Environmental concerns over synthetic polymers NGOs such as Greenpeace’s 2025 report on microplastic contamination from synthetic flocculants prompted several municipalities in Germany and the Netherlands to ban polyacrylamide-based products. This regulatory risk has accelerated R&D into bio-based alternatives, though at a 25-30% cost premium that limits adoption rates.

The flocculant segment dominates the market with a 62% share in 2025, led by anionic variants (38%) used primarily in mining and municipal applications. Cationic flocculants account for 24%, with demand surging in sludge dewatering applications following BASF’s 2025 introduction of Zetag® 8185, a high-molecular-weight polymer for high-salinity environments. Organic coagulants represent 18% of the market, benefiting from their biodegradability advantages in textile and food processing sectors. Inorganic coagulants, though comprising just 20% of the total, are projected to grow at a 5.2% CAGR due to their cost advantages in large-scale municipal projects. By application, water treatment commands 55% of the market, followed by industrial process water (22%), wastewater treatment (18%), and mining (5%). End-user analysis reveals municipal water treatment as the largest segment at 40%, with pulp and paper (22%), textile (15%), oil and gas (13%), and mining (10%) following in descending order.

Regulatory landscape

Policy and standards affecting the forecast

Material regulatory shifts across the major regional markets. The report tracks these quarter-by-quarter and quantifies their forecast impact.

  1. United States

    EPA TSCA · OSHA · TRI

    EPA TSCA (Toxic Substances Control Act, revised 2016) requires premanufacture notification for new chemicals; 8000+ existing chemicals under prioritisation review. OSHA HazCom aligned with GHS. Toxics Release Inventory (TRI) reporting required for 800+ chemicals across 20K facilities.

  2. European Union

    REACH · CLP · Chemicals Strategy

    REACH (Registration, Evaluation, Authorisation, Restriction of Chemicals) covers 23,000+ substances. CLP Regulation aligns EU with GHS. Chemicals Strategy for Sustainability targets phase-out of "most harmful" substances by 2030. PFAS restriction proposal covers 10,000+ compounds.

  3. China / APAC

    MEE new chemical · GB safety standards

    MEE new-chemical registration (Order 12) mandatory since 2021 — mirrors EU REACH but with different data waivers. China Chemical Registration Center (CCRC) processes ~500 new substance notifications/year. Japan's CSCL and Korea's K-REACH add region-specific requirements.

  4. Global standards

    GHS · Rotterdam · Stockholm

    GHS (Globally Harmonised System) standardises hazard classification across 70+ countries. Rotterdam Convention governs hazardous chemical trade (PIC procedure). Stockholm Convention on Persistent Organic Pollutants (POPs) bans/restricts 34 substance groups; ongoing PFAS additions.

  • • What is the leading Type of Flocculant and Coagulant market?
    Based on type, the flocculant and coagulant market can be segmented based on type into organic and inorganic flocculants and coagulants. Organic types are derived from natural polymers or synthetic materials, while inorganic types are typically metal salts. The choice of type depends on the specific application and desired performance, such as sedimentation or clarification in water treatment processes.
